


Exploring Jaw Crusher Efficiency | Kemper Equipment
Jaw Crusher Reduction Ratio. Either an 8-to-1 or 6-to-1 ratio should be the target reduction ratio for maximum jaw crusher efficiency. This setting typically provides an ideal P80 factor—when 80% of crushed material produced by primary crushing will pass screening after processing.

Types of Crushers Explained: Everything You Need to Know
Secondary crushers crush materials in the size range of 50 mm to 300 mm, which is determined by the type and size of the crusher. They produce output sizes from 6mm to 100mm. Secondary crushers can be divided into three main types: cone crushers, roller crushers, and impact crushers.

Primary and Secondary Crushing: Understanding the Basics
The secondary crusher is the equipment that reduces the size of the materials further, after they have been reduced by the primary crusher. The secondary crusher has a size reduction ratio ranging from 3:1 to 5:1. The secondary crusher can be a cone crusher, impact crusher, or gyratory crusher, depending on the hardness, abrasiveness, and size ...
